          Originally posted by masterswimmer View Post

          I'm trying to figure out the purpose of the shout out. You fiddled with your knob, made a connection, spent 2:30 minutes trying to get the guy on the other end to recognize your call sign, and when he did you ended the connection. Purpose?
          He was just trying to make contacts as quickly as possible. Amateur Radio Operators contest several times a year practicing contacting as many other hams as possible all over the world. Most do the same even when there isn't a contest going on to become and remain skilled with their equipment.

          So with nothing but a long piece of wire, 3 watts of output power, and a small sophisticated radio, USMC made a legible contact with another HAM over several thousand miles of ocean. That is impressive!
